Python数据限制的简写

Mik*_*ike 0 python numpy

给定一个numpy数组:

a = arange(10,20,1)
Run Code Online (Sandbox Code Playgroud)

我经常需要一个包含数组的第一个和最后一个元素的元组:

w = a[0],a[-1]
Run Code Online (Sandbox Code Playgroud)

是否有一个方便的python切片快捷方式在单个引用中执行此操作a

nne*_*neo 5

是的,使用Numpy的高级索引:

w = a[[0, -1]]
Run Code Online (Sandbox Code Playgroud)